Compare all specifications:
2005 Mercedes-Benz C | 2010 Chevrolet Equinox | |
Make | Mercedes-Benz | Chevrolet |
Model | C | Equinox |
Year Released | 2005 | 2010 |
Body Type | Sedan |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3498 cc | 2400 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 269 HP | 182 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 6700 RPM |
Torque | 340 Nm | 233 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2400 RPM | 4900 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1555 kg | 1710 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4530 mm | 4770 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1980 mm | 1842 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1760 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2710 mm | 2858 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 62 L | 71 L |
